FirstLaw P.C. Earns Top Honors Across
Leading Global IP Directories in 2026
FirstLaw P.C. is proud to announce that the firm has once
again been recognized as one of South Korea's premier intellectual property
practices, securing top-tier rankings across the world's most respected IP
directories and rankings for 2026. The accolades span the full breadth of the firm's
practice—patents, trademarks, and litigation—and reflect the consistent quality
and dedication our professionals bring to clients around the world.
Chambers and Partners 2026
In both the Chambers
Global 2026 and Chambers Asia-Pacific 2026 guides, FirstLaw P.C.
was ranked in Band 1 for Intellectual Property: Patent
Specialists (South Korea)—the highest tier of recognition Chambers awards,
reaffirming the firm's standing among the elite of Korea's patent specialists.
IAM Patent 1000 2026
IAM Patent 1000, the definitive global
guide to patent expertise, recognized FirstLaw P.C. across multiple categories:
l Gold — Patent Prosecution
l Recommended — Patent Transactions
l Bronze — Patent Litigation
IAM noted that for nearly four decades, FirstLaw has been
a mainstay on the South Korean IP scene, working primarily with foreign clients
in prosecution, litigation, and commercialization while also handling complex
matters for leading domestic names. Eight of the firm's professionals were
named recommended individuals: managing partner Kwang Hun Choi, Won
Sang Lee and Hyun-Sil Lee (chemistry, biology and
pharmaceuticals), Sejeong Son, recognized for her work with
Japanese clientele in chemical, biotech and pharmaceutical matters, Hyoun
Ja Park and Jinwon Chun (IT and electrical), Hwa
Kyun Lee and Youngmin Park (mechanical).
World Trademark Review (WTR 1000) 2026
On the trademark side, WTR 1000 awarded FirstLaw P.C.:
l Gold — Trademark Prosecution and Strategy
l Silver — Trademark Enforcement and
Litigation
WTR highlighted FirstLaw as a compelling option for brand
owners seeking multidimensional advice, with one source describing the firm as
the best they had worked with in Korea. Three practitioners earned individual
recognition: trademark practice head Jeong Won Lee, praised for her
strategic, responsive counsel and deep knowledge of MOIP practice; division
co-leader Jiyeong Yi, who advises clients of all sizes across
prosecution, monetization and dispute resolution; and rising star Junyoung
Cho, recognized for handling complex trademark and design matters.
